Web18 aug. 2024 · Since all worker processes will have the same executable name "w3wp.exe", you can use the ProcessID to match the associated worker process in Task Manager. A process ID can also be matched in IIS manager by selecting the server in the left-hand pane and double-clicking the "Worker Processes" icon. Start a new IIS worker process. Wait for the process and the application to initialize (requires IIS 8.0 and application initialization) Start sending NEW requests to the new worker process. Tell the current worker process process to shut down, finishing out any existing requests (until a timeout). Meer weergeven Your IIS website is designed for always-on usage. Building reports and ... Web25 jul. 2012 · IIS has 3 main components – http.sys, IIS admin Services, and worker processes (=Application Pools). 1. HTTP.SYS. This is a kernel component, which means it’s not a part of user mode processes, such as W3WP.EXE. A kernel component never uses any virtual memory addresses of user processes. It’s isolated & separated.

Web25 okt. 2024 · System log. WAS, Windows Activation Service, is the IIS component that creates and monitors IIS w3wp.exe worker processes, for executing the apps in the application pools. WAS logs its activity and issues in the System log.
